private void OnProgressComplete(ProgressNode node) { // Reflection hack time. There is a member that is (sometimes) private that stores the celestial body. // Other times it's public, but this will catch that too. FieldInfo cbField = node.GetType().GetFields(BindingFlags.NonPublic | BindingFlags.Public | BindingFlags.Instance). Where(fi => fi.FieldType == typeof(CelestialBody)).FirstOrDefault(); if (cbField != null) { lastBody = (CelestialBody)cbField.GetValue(node); } else { lastBody = null; } }
